Red Bull: Ricciardo and Verstappen with us until end of 2018

Red Bull is confirming that it will field an unchanged driver lineup in 2017, despite increasing speculation that Daniel Ricciardo could be eyeing a move to Ferrari, which was music to the ears of Toro Rosso hopeful Carlos Sainz. 'I'm here when Red Bull needs me,' Spanish reports quoted him as saying. But multiple international reports, including La Gazzetta dello Sport, now report that Red Bull has extended Australian Ricciardo's contract for 2017 and 2018. Helmut Marko had told Germany's Auto Motor und Sport a few days ago: 'Ricciardo will be with us until 2018, there is no doubt.'
